Study of Amorphous Dielectric Optical Coatings Deposited by Plasma Ion Assisted Electron Beam Evaporation for Gravitational Wave Detectors

Abstract

This work presents the characterisation of optical and mechanical properties of Sc2O3, MgF2, and HfO2 thin films deposited by plasma ion assisted electron beam evaporation, evaluating their potential as mirror coatings in gravitational wave detectors.
